The page requires that running ActiveX controls/plug-ins is
allowed/enabled
and that scripts are allowed.  Try changing your various browser
settings to
prompt for all such situations and you will see.

> Problem: I am using a Richtext editor on a website that will go
> live on November 10th and discovered Friday last week that my client
> that will be training her employees can't "Click" or edit any
> information in the box of this editor. It acts like it's seeing a
> webpage, not a editable box, where the hyperlinks execute instead of
> being editable, and no changes can be made inside the box.
>
> The software I'm using is viewable on http://richtext.sourceforge.net/
> The demo is on
> http://richtext.cs.ramesys.com/rt-0.3/help/samples/test_embedded.asp
>
> The laptop is a Dell Latitude running windows 98 and I'm ALMOST sure
> it's running IE 6.0 (I had to make sure it was running 5.5 or better,
> but it's not in my notes so I'm waiting for her phone call to be sure
I
> checked.) The Dell uses a touchpad mouse, and I attached an external
> mouse but no go.
